Flipped 2D Hinge Joints behave incorrectly
How to reproduce:
1. Open Unity
2. Load user-submitted project (2D-BugReportProject.zip)
3. Open "Game.unity" scene
4. Play the scene
5. Observe "Rig Flipped Rotation" GameObject reaction after being hit by a collider.
Expected result: Character limbs(legs) bend towards scene center
Actual result: Character limbs(legs) bend away from scene center, resulting in unintended bend angles
Reproducible with - 5.6.5f1, 2017.1.2p4, 2017.2.1p1, 2017.3.0f3, 2018.1.0b1
